Mark Lane interviews Lee H. Bowers Jr., who was in a 14ft tower in the parking lot of the railroad yard. Bowers claimed to see two men and "a flash of light or smoke" in the area of the picket fence on top of the grassy knoll.
He was never asked about this by the Warren Commission.
